Definitions:

Genomic Library

A collection of DNA fragments that represents the entire genome of an organism.

DNA Fragments

Pieces of DNA that are the result of breaking the DNA molecule into smaller segments through various methods.

Plasmids

Small, circular, double-stranded DNA molecules found in bacteria and sometimes in eukaryotic organisms, separate from chromosomal DNA and capable of independent replication.

Human Blood Clotting Factor VIII

Human Blood Clotting Factor VIII is a protein essential for blood coagulation, playing a critical role in the clotting cascade to prevent excessive bleeding.
